GV06 FTZ is a 2006 Toyota MR2 in Silver with a 1,794c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 79.2%.
Across all 2006 Toyota MR2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.8% with a typical mileage of 51,361 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Toyota MR2 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 36,842 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GV06 FTZ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ota MR2 typically stays on UK roads for around 40 years. At 20 years old, this Toyota MR2 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
